Skip site navigation (1)Skip section navigation (2)
Date:      Sat, 11 Aug 2012 10:06:53 -0400
From:      George Neville-Neil <gnn@neville-neil.com>
To:        Oleksandr Tymoshenko <gonzo@bluezbox.com>
Cc:        "freebsd-arm@FreeBSD.org" <freebsd-arm@FreeBSD.org>
Subject:   Re: projects/armv6 merge
Message-ID:  <9030295E-8A7A-4939-A096-DF9238771A92@neville-neil.com>
In-Reply-To: <D36543E2-2AC1-495A-8514-73F43607F2C4@bluezbox.com>
References:  <50256231.3030008@bluezbox.com> <CD231BAC-93E9-4EA1-89C1-8D299CDA581A@bsdimp.com> <D36543E2-2AC1-495A-8514-73F43607F2C4@bluezbox.com>

index | next in thread | previous in thread | raw e-mail


On Aug 11, 2012, at 02:44 , Oleksandr Tymoshenko <gonzo@bluezbox.com> wrote:

> 
> On 2012-08-10, at 2:04 PM, Warner Losh <imp@bsdimp.com> wrote:
> 
>> Please do.  Ideally you'd post patches, but that's a big pita...
>> 
> 
> Total patch is huge, so although it's PITA indeed here is 
> initial batch of patches. I split diff into several patches. 
> Some of them have known problems but I guess it's enough to get
> ball rolling:
> 
> http://people.freebsd.org/~gonzo/armv6/clocksource.diff
> Do not check next scheduled event on APs until smp is started.
> 
> http://people.freebsd.org/~gonzo/armv6/fdt.diff
> Bunch of FDT fixes
> 
> http://people.freebsd.org/~gonzo/armv6/lpc.diff
> LPC32x0 support
> 
> http://people.freebsd.org/~gonzo/armv6/mge.diff
> mge network interface fixes (Marvell-related)
> 
> http://people.freebsd.org/~gonzo/armv6/mv.diff
> Marvel support and Armada XP kernel config
> 
> This one was messed up during the merge. HEAD version
> and projects/armv6 version contains some conflicting definitions
> in mvwin.h. I'd prefer if someone who's more comfortable
> with this device family fixed it but if not - I'll
> try to do it myself.
> 
> http://people.freebsd.org/~gonzo/armv6/smsc.diff
> 
> http://people.freebsd.org/~gonzo/armv6/sys-v6.diff
> kernel part of ARMv6 port
> 
> http://people.freebsd.org/~gonzo/armv6/target.diff
> Support for TARGET_ARCH=armv6
> 
> http://people.freebsd.org/~gonzo/armv6/tegra.diff
> Very early stage Nvidia Tegra2 support
> 
> http://people.freebsd.org/~gonzo/armv6/ti.diff
> TI devices support: OMAP3, OMAP4, AM335X
> Kernel configs for Pandaboard and Beaglebone

I did a quick scan of the stuff for Beaglebone and that looks
fine to me.

I'll hold off on anymore building until the merge and then retest with HEAD.

Best,
George



home | help

Want to link to this message? Use this
UR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?9030295E-8A7A-4939-A096-DF9238771A92>